電解鋁廢陰極炭的浮選條件優(yōu)化

【摘要】:為有效回收電解鋁廢陰極中的炭,本文首先利用掃描電鏡及電子能譜儀得到了廢陰極的表面形貌及其元素組成,然后通過(guò)單因素試驗(yàn)研究了樣品粒徑、礦漿濃度、充氣量、浮選機(jī)主軸轉(zhuǎn)速、刮板速度、加藥前空攪時(shí)間、抑制劑投加量等因素對(duì)浮選效果的影響,然后以炭的回收率為評(píng)價(jià)指標(biāo),利用正交試驗(yàn)進(jìn)一步優(yōu)化了浮選條件。結(jié)果表明:廢陰極平均含炭量為20.455%;樣品粒徑、礦漿濃度、充氣量、浮選機(jī)主軸轉(zhuǎn)速、刮板速度等因素對(duì)浮選效果影響較大;最佳浮選條件為粒徑120~140目、礦漿濃度15%、主軸轉(zhuǎn)速2200r/min、充氣量0.25m~3/h、刮板速度20r/min,此浮選條件下炭回收率可達(dá)78.18%。
[Abstract]:In order to recover effectively the carbon from the waste cathode of electrolytic aluminum, the surface morphology and elemental composition of the waste cathode were obtained by scanning electron microscope (SEM) and electron energy spectrometer (EDS), and the particle size, slurry concentration and aeration volume of the waste cathode were studied by single factor test. The factors such as the spindle speed of flotation machine, the speed of scraper, the time of stirring before adding medicine, and the dosage of depressant have influence on the flotation effect. Then the flotation conditions are further optimized by orthogonal test with the carbon recovery rate as the evaluation index. The results show that the average carbon content of waste cathode is 20.455, sample diameter, slurry concentration, aeration rate, spindle speed of flotation machine, scraper speed and other factors have great influence on flotation effect, and the optimum flotation conditions are 120 ~ (140) mesh diameter. The pulp concentration is 15, the spindle speed is 2200r / min, the aeration rate is 0.25mg / h, and the scraper speed is 20r / min. Under this flotation condition, the recovery rate of carbon can reach 78.18%.
